Cone Mill Maintenance: Best Practices and Troubleshooting
Maintaining a particle mill effectively is essential for optimal production and prolonged operational life. A scheduled maintenance routine should incorporate regular checks of critical components. Common issues like erosion on the grinding pins, rotor damage, and bush failures can be prevented with regular lubrication and balancing checks.
- Inspect grinding media for fractures.
- Track vibration readings to spot emerging problems.
- Lubricate bearings according manufacturer’s specifications.
- Change damaged parts promptly.

Manufacturing Cone Mills: Applications Throughout Various Industries
Processing cone mills are flexible machines widely utilized across a extensive spectrum of industries. Their ability to grind materials to extremely tiny particle sizes makes them essential for numerous processes. Considerations for application include:
- Nutrition Production: Grinding spices, grains, and creating texturizers for various food products.
- Pharmaceutical Manufacturing: Producing fine powders for drug formulation and active ingredient processing.
- Chemical Processing: Grinding dyes, catalysts, and other chemical compounds to specific particle sizes.
- Construction Materials: Producing fine aggregate powder for cement production.
- Animal Nutrition Manufacturing: Grinding cereals and other ingredients for animal feed formulation.
These applications highlight the adaptability and importance of cone mills in modern manufacturing environments. The resulting fines offer improved performance, dissolution, and dispersibility depending on the end application.
